Contributions of eQTLs to the cancer transcriptome. (A) Numbers of total variant-expression associations identified across all cancer, where variants refer to inherited SNPs, somatic point mutations and somatic copy number changes. The proportions of these different classes of variants are also indicated. SNP  germline variants, SOMATIC  somatic variants, BOTH  germline and somatic variants. (B) Fraction of variance of individual genes attributable to different genetic factors. Gene experience variance was deconvoluted into all technical and biological factors included in the eQTL model (Methods) and the results for the genetic factors are shown here. Colors correspond to those in (A)
